Coverage typically available

When exploring auto and home insurance, an independent agent in Soldotna can help you compare options like bundled policies, which often provide discounts for combining coverage. They can also explain the differences between comprehensive and collision coverage, as well as liability limits tailored to Alaska's requirements.

For life insurance, you'll generally find two main categories: term life and permanent life insurance. Term life provides coverage for a specific period, while permanent options like whole or universal life offer lifelong coverage and can build cash value. A Soldotna agent can help you determine which structure best aligns with your financial goals.

Health insurance options range from plans compliant with the Affordable Care Act (ACA), offering essential health benefits, to short-term medical plans for temporary coverage needs. Your agent can help you navigate the complexities of these plans, focusing on what works best for your family in Soldotna.

Small business insurance includes a variety of specialized coverages. You might consider a Business Owner's Policy (BOP) that bundles general liability, property, and business interruption insurance. For more specific needs, standalone policies like professional liability, workers' compensation, or commercial auto insurance are also available to Soldotna businesses.

About the area

Soldotna is a vibrant community located on the Kenai Peninsula in Alaska, known for its natural beauty and outdoor recreational opportunities. It serves as a regional hub for commerce and services, attracting both long-term residents and those seeking a scenic lifestyle.

The town has a diverse mix of residents, including families, working professionals, and retirees drawn to its slower pace and access to fishing and other activities. The economy in Soldotna is supported by industries such as oil and gas, tourism, fishing, and local retail services.

Soldotna generally offers a comfortable, community-oriented feel, blending suburban conveniences with access to vast Alaskan wilderness. It provides a welcoming environment for individuals and families looking for a life connected to nature while still having essential amenities nearby.

Local resources to know

As a Soldotna resident, it's wise to be familiar with the Alaska Division of Insurance, which regulates the insurance industry within the state. They provide consumer information and handle complaints, ensuring fair practices. You can access their resources for general guidance on insurance policies.

For broader consumer protection, the Alaska Department of Law's Consumer Protection Unit offers assistance and information regarding various consumer issues. While not insurance-specific, they can be a valuable resource for understanding your rights as a consumer in Soldotna.
